PayPal is one of the most widely used payment methods in UK betting. Deposits clear instantly, but the minimums vary more than with most other methods. Some sites set £5, while others (including Bet365) require £25 specifically for PayPal.

3. Can I cash out a no deposit free bet?

Welcome offers almost never trigger when you deposit with PayPal. That's a carry-over from the e-wallet bonus exclusions most UK bookmakers apply to Skrill and Neteller, and it catches a lot of new punters out. If you want the bonus, deposit first with a debit card. You can switch to PayPal for everything afterwards. See our PayPal betting sites page for the full list of operators. The £5 and £10 deposit levels have become the standard because they strike a balance that works for both bookmakers and bettors. They're affordable enough for casual punters while still meeting the requirements for welcome offers. Going below that usually comes with a trade-off. Deposits under £10 often won't qualify for a welcome bonus, which helps explain why promotions like "Bet £10, Get £30" have become so common across many sportsbooks. 🔗 Source: Bojoko's analysis of UKGC-licensed bookmakers listed on Bojoko.com as of June 2026.
